The primary reason your basement is so humid in summer is that warm, moist air from outside is making its way into your cooler basement. When this warm air hits the cooler basement surfaces, like concrete walls or pipes, it cools down. This cooling causes the moisture in the air to condense, creating that sticky, damp feeling.

Understanding How Humidity Enters Your Basement

Think of your basement as a giant sponge. In the summer, the air outside is often much warmer and more humid than the air inside your basement. This humidity doesn’t just magically disappear. It finds pathways. One of the biggest culprits is simple air infiltration. Cracks in your foundation, gaps around windows and doors, and unsealed utility penetrations all act as entry points for this moist air.

The Role of Condensation

Condensation is a major player in your humid basement drama. Your basement walls and floors are typically cooler than the outside air, especially in summer. When warm, humid air comes into contact with these cool surfaces, the water vapor in the air turns back into liquid water. This is the same process that makes water droplets form on the outside of a cold drink on a hot day. This water can then drip down walls, pool on the floor, and contribute to that musty smell.

Poor Ventilation: A Breeding Ground for Humidity

Basements are often the least ventilated parts of a home. Unlike the rest of your house, they might not have many windows or air vents. This lack of air circulation means that any moisture that does get in—whether from condensation, laundry appliances, or even just the soil outside—gets trapped. Over time, this trapped moisture raises the overall humidity level. Without fresh air exchange, the damp air just keeps circulating.

Ground Moisture and Foundation Issues

The earth surrounding your basement foundation is naturally moist. In the summer, especially after heavy rains, this soil can become saturated. If your home’s exterior grading slopes towards the foundation, or if your gutters are clogged and dumping water near the walls, this excess water can find its way into your basement. This is often referred to as water entering below grade.

Cracks and Seepage

Even tiny cracks in your foundation walls or floor can act as conduits for groundwater. This water then evaporates inside your basement, adding significant humidity. Addressing drainage problems around the house is absolutely critical. If water is constantly seeping in, no amount of dehumidification will fully solve the problem. How Humidity Affects Your Home and Health

High humidity in your basement isn’t just uncomfortable; it can lead to other problems. It creates an ideal environment for mold and mildew to grow. These fungi can release spores into the air, which can trigger allergies, asthma, and other respiratory issues. This is why dealing with basement humidity is not just about comfort but also about your family’s serious health risks.

Damage to Belongings

Beyond mold, excess moisture can damage stored items. Books can warp, electronics can corrode, and furniture can develop mold or rot. Even the structure of your home can be affected over time. Wood framing in the basement can become susceptible to rot. It’s essential to act before it gets worse.

Improving Ventilation and Airflow

If your basement is stuffy, improving ventilation is key. This could involve opening windows (if the outside air is cooler and drier), installing an exhaust fan, or using a whole-house fan system. For basements that feel permanently damp, a dedicated dehumidifier is often necessary.

Choosing the Right Dehumidifier

Selecting a dehumidifier that’s the right size for your basement is important. An undersized unit will run constantly and struggle to keep up. Over time, it might not be enough to combat persistent moisture. A unit that is too large might cycle on and off too quickly, not effectively removing enough moisture. The Impact of a Finished Basement

If you have a finished basement, humidity can be trickier to manage. The added materials like drywall and carpeting can trap moisture. Drying out a finished basement after a water event can be a complex process. You might wonder, is a finished basement harder to dry out? The answer is often yes, because the materials absorb more water and can hide moisture. This can lead to hidden mold growth.

What is the ideal humidity level for a basement?

The ideal humidity level for your basement, and indeed most of your home, is generally between 30% and 50%. Anything consistently above 50% can start to encourage mold growth and make the space feel uncomfortable.

Can my plumbing cause basement humidity?

Yes, your plumbing can absolutely contribute to basement humidity. Leaky pipes, faulty appliance hoses (like those for washing machines or water heaters), or even condensation on cold water pipes can release moisture into the air.

How does outdoor temperature affect basement humidity?

Warm outdoor air holds more moisture than cold air. When this warm, humid outdoor air enters your cooler basement, the air cools down, and its ability to hold moisture decreases. This causes the excess moisture to condense on surfaces.

Is it normal for basements to be a little cooler in summer?

Yes, it’s normal for basements to be cooler than the upper levels of your home in the summer because they are below ground. However, they shouldn’t feel excessively damp or humid. The cooler temperature is what makes them susceptible to condensation when warm, moist air enters.

Can a sump pump failure cause high humidity?
